HTML 标签

HTML <th> 标签

主题:HTML5 标签参考上一页|下一页

说明

<th> 标签定义表中的标题单元格。 一个表格单元格可能包含两种类型的信息:标题信息和数据。

  • <th>(表头的缩写)标签定义了一个包含标题信息的单元格。
  • <td> 标签定义了一个包含数据的单元格。

这种区别使 Web 浏览器能够清楚地呈现标题和数据单元格,即使在没有样式表的情况下也是如此。 例如,标题单元格文本以粗体呈现,而数据单元格内的文本呈现为常规文本。

下表总结了此标签的使用上下文和版本历史。

Parent: <tr>
Content: 块、内联和文本
开始/结束标签: 开始标签: required, 结束标签:optional
版本: HTML 3.2, 4, 4.01, 5

语法

<th> 标签的基本语法如下:

HTML / XHTML: <th> ... </th>

下面的示例显示了 <th> 标签的作用。

<table>
    <tr>
        <th>No.</th>
        <th>Name</th>
        <th>Email</th>
    </tr>
    <tr>
        <td>1</td>
        <td>John Carter</td>
        <td>johncarter@mail.com</td>
    </tr>
    <tr>
        <td>2</td>
        <td>Peter Parker</td>
        <td>peterparker@mail.com</td>
    </tr>
    <tr>
        <td>3</td>
        <td>John Rambo</td>
        <td>johnrambo@mail.com</td>
    </tr>
</table>

标签特定属性

下表显示了特定于 <th> 标签的属性。

属性 说明
abbr text 提供单元格内容的简短描述。
align left
right
center
justify
char
Obsolete 指定单元格内容的对齐方式。
axis text Obsolete 对一组相关的标题进行分类。
bgcolor color Obsolete 设置标题单元格的背景颜色。
char character Obsolete 设置单元格内容应对齐的字符。
charoff number Obsolete 定义单元格内容将从 char 属性指定的对齐字符偏移的字符数。
colspan number 指定当前单元格跨越的列数。
headers header-id 指定一个或多个与单元格相关的标题单元格。
height length Obsolete 设置标题单元格的高度。
nowrap nowrap Obsolete 此布尔属性告诉浏览器禁用此单元格的自动文本换行。
rowspan number 指定当前单元格跨越的行数。
scope col
colgroup
row
rowgroup
指定当前标题单元格为其提供标题信息的数据单元格集。
sorted reversed
number
指定列的排序方向。
valign top
middle
bottom
baseline
Obsolete 指定标题单元格内内容的垂直对齐方式。
width length Obsolete 设置标题单元格的宽度。

全局属性

与所有其他 HTML 标签一样, <th> 标签支持 HTML5 中的全局属性


事件属性

<th> 标签还支持 HTML5 中的事件属性


浏览器兼容性

所有主要的现代浏览器都支持 <th> 标签。

Browsers Icon

基本支持—

  • Firefox 1+
  • Google Chrome 1+
  • Internet Explorer 2+
  • Apple Safari 1+
  • Opera 4+

进一步阅读

请参阅以下教程: HTML 表格.

其他与表格相关的标签: <table>, <thead>, <tfoot>, <tbody>, <caption>, <colgroup>, <col>, <tr>, <td>.

Advertisements